Key ceremony checklist — item 7 (Glimmerdiff plugin signing)

Plugin authors: before signing builds against the Glimmerdiff large-file diff viewer SDK, confirm the ceremony witness has initialed items 1–6. Verify the chunk-hash index matches the printed manifest. Then unseal the signing token container using the ceremony recovery passphrase, recorded below.

strongbox words: raldor-eliir-lamael

Subject: LiftSim 2.8 hotfix rollout

Team, the hotfix for the LiftSim dispatch simulator is now in the release channel. It corrects the double-assignment bug where two cars could claim the same hall call during peak-traffic scenarios. Please direct any customer reports to the Brackenholm queue and confirm they are running the corrected version. The fixed behavior applies starting with the build listed below.

build token for kawip-fawip: htk3_e49

### Key Ceremony Checklist — Step 4 (Socketmend Hotfix)

Before signing the Socketmend release that patches the websocket reconnect loop, the on-call engineer must verify both witnesses are present and the build hash matches the release sheet. Insert the signing token, confirm the tamper seal, then unlock it with the recovery passphrase below.

unlock words, fahof-tawif: fenwyn-istath